It doesn't work because the 3D Whitelist is based on the Video Card + Screen at the same time. So while the items may be working individually its the COMBINATION that has to be whitelisted by nV. Thats the same reason why it took the 580m a driver revision to get certified on the P170.
So it'll take a begging of nV to say the 15" screen + the 580m is ok. And you have to remember the subsystemID on the card is model+manufacturer specific. -
